Metro is a very busy and popular cafe in Mt Gambier. They serve a range of quality traditional "bakery" fare, as well as more gourmet offerings and Greek desserts that are to die for! (I think one of the owners is Greek Australian). Their pies, cakes (traditional and Greek), and Cornish pasties all get my thumbs up! Coffee is always spot on. Wanting something lighter? A range of healthy wraps are available but it's tough to resist the rest! The only thing I dislike about this place is the fact it is so crowded and busy at any time of day. Yes,it means they're doing well but it's not the place to linger... Which is too bad as they have free wifi! Nevertheless, I always pay them a visit when I'm I'm the "Mount". So should you!

Metro Bakery is the busiest spot in town and now I know why! Walking in there was a line however I was served very quickly. The place is packed out but there are booths, round tables, long tables, inside and outside ones too. There were a variety of people hanging out here and the service was friendly. We were in Mount Gambier for a relaxing weekend and I was glad we stopped here for our first morning breakfast. I ordered the BIG OMELETTE which had everything from mushrooms, chorizo, tomatoes and came with a piece of crunchy toast. We also got the eggs benedict which came with ham. There is something magical about going to another town/city especially in a more country-ish area...I swear the eggs here were fresher, yolk more yellow and everything tasted better. Coffee was good here but I wouldn't get the chai latte again just because I think tasted like it was the syrup kind which I don't particularly enjoy. Metro also has many other choices and they sell desserts like sweet cakes and macarons; they have a great range of fresh bread to take home too!

This must be the most crowded lunch spot in Mt Gambier! The food is great, the staff are friendly and the whole place has a good ambiance. For lunch, you can't do better than their pastrami baguette. It's only $10, will heartily feed a hungry appetite, and it comes with an onion jam that is staggeringly tasty.
